Anomis mesogona is a moth of the family Erebidae first described by Francis Walker in 1857. [1] It is found in India, [2] Sri Lanka, [3] Somalia and Japan. [4]
The caterpillar is known to feed on Citrus, Lantana camara, Rosa, Rubus and Vitis species. [5] [6]
